My question is now about building the correct 1st Level-Statistics (and especially contrasts) for my longitudinal data.
We have:
- 2 timepoints (4 weeks apart)
- 2 runs per timepoint (immediately followed each other)
- 2 conditions (regulate & view) per run
So far I preprocessed the data with the standard fMRI-Batch in SPM12, in which I used the 2 runs as sessions.
- Are there any speciality I have to conduct for preprocessing longitudinal data?
The idea was to build a 2x2x2 model (TP1 x TP2, R1 x R2, View x Regulate) using 4 sessions (TPs and Runs) and for each session 2 conditions (view & regulate) and a movement regressors as multiple regressor.
A final contrast should look like this: TP1 (regulate > view) > TP4 (regulate > view) but I struggle with building such a contrast.
- Do you think the fMRI model is correct? and how could I realize such a contrast?
